RELX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review

510 of the 7,595 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in RELX (RELX)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$4.31B — up 7.7% from $4B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 67 funds opened new RELX positions and 35 closed out — a net gain of 32 holders — while 214 added to existing stakes and 152 trimmed.

The largest buyer was ABC Arbitrage, adding an estimated $19.4M. The largest seller was Arrowstreet Capital, cutting an estimated $43.5M.
